The best banks are piggy banks, but there are a few that are superior to the rest. Though styles run the gamut from the original ceramic to use of newer materials, we still think that the classic is the best. However, you can also find less breakable styles such as plush and plastic. For any piggy bank, look for a wide slot that accepts both bills and coins, plus a plug that’s fairly easily removed so kids can count and spend their riches without frustration. Durability should be a factor for piggy banks for younger kids, so consider materials other than glass or ceramic.
